A new power transmission line worth 2.9 million will be built in Khojaly
Another important step has been taken towards improving electricity supply in Khojavend, Agdere, and Khojaly districts.
As reported by BAKU.WS, a new power transmission line will be built to the villages of Khanyurdu, Tazabina, Dashbulag, and Badara in Khojaly district as part of the project.
During the works, which will be carried out by "Azerishig" JSC, it is planned to lay a 35-kilovolt power line and install new complete transformer substations (CTS). This step will allow for the complete restoration of both external and internal electricity supply to the villages.
The total cost of the project is approximately 2.9 million manats. The goal of the initiative is to provide these settlements with stable and uninterrupted electricity supply, which is one of the key steps for restoring life and infrastructure in the region.
